What will you be doing?
The Graduate Analyst role involves assisting the team's senior consultants in carrying out independent analysis, producing and reviewing demand forecasts, and report findings to the Client.
Responsibilities include collecting and analysing demand and traffic data for infrastructure assets to identify trends and movement patterns, as well as researching relevant socio-economic variables that influence demand growth. The role involves running regressions and conducting statistical analyses, developing and modelling forecasts, and effectively presenting outputs.
Additional responsibilities include drafting sections of reports and deliverables, contributing to proposal preparation, and supporting the development of new tools and methodologies to enhance the quality and efficiency of project delivery.
